Home   Package List   Routine Alphabetical List   Global Alphabetical List   FileMan Files List   FileMan Sub-Files List   Package Component Lists   Package-Namespace Mapping  
Info |  Desc |  Directly Accessed By Routines |  Accessed By FileMan Db Calls |  Pointer To FileMan Files |  Fields |  Found Entries |  External References |  Global Variables Directly Accessed |  Local Variables  | All
Print Page as PDF
Global: ^HLEV(776

Package: Health Level Seven

Global: ^HLEV(776


Information

FileMan FileNo FileMan Filename Package
776 HL7 MONITOR JOB Health Level Seven

Description

Directly Accessed By Routines, Total: 15

Package Total Routines
Health Level Seven 13 HLEVAPI    HLEVAPI0    HLEVAPI1    HLEVAPI2    HLEVAPI3    HLEVREP1    HLEVREP2    HLEVREP3
HLEVSRV1    HLEVUTIL    HLEVX001    VARIABLE VALUE    ^HLEV(776    

Accessed By FileMan Db Calls, Total: 1

Package Total Routines
Health Level Seven 1 HLEVAPI    

Pointer To FileMan Files, Total: 2

Package Total FileMan Files
Health Level Seven 2 HL7 MONITOR(#776.1)[3]    HL7 MONITOR MASTER JOB(#776.2)[9]    

Fields, Total: 13

Field # Name Loc Type Details
.01 START TIME 0;1 DATE
************************REQUIRED FIELD************************

  • INPUT TRANSFORM:  S %DT="ESTXR" D ^%DT S X=Y K:Y<1 X
  • LAST EDITED:  MAY 18, 2003
  • DESCRIPTION:  
    This field holds the time when the HL7 Monitor Job file (#776) entry was created.
  • CROSS-REFERENCE:  776^B
    1)= S ^HLEV(776,"B",$E(X,1,30),DA)=""
    2)= K ^HLEV(776,"B",$E(X,1,30),DA)
    This cross-reference holds the time when the monitor started (was queued as a background job.)
2 COMPLETION TIME 0;2 DATE

  • INPUT TRANSFORM:  S %DT="ESTXR" D ^%DT S X=Y K:Y<1 X
  • LAST EDITED:  AUG 22, 2003
  • DESCRIPTION:  
    This field holds the time the background job finished.
3 MONITOR-PTR 0;3 POINTER TO HL7 MONITOR FILE (#776.1) HL7 MONITOR(#776.1)

  • LAST EDITED:  AUG 22, 2003
  • DESCRIPTION:  
    This field holds the internal entry number of the monitor entry in the HL Event Monitor file (#776.1).
  • CROSS-REFERENCE:  776^M
    1)= S ^HLEV(776,"M",$E(X,1,30),DA)=""
    2)= K ^HLEV(776,"M",$E(X,1,30),DA)
    With each Monitor Master Job run, the master job checks every monitor entry in the HL Event Monitor file (#776.1). If it is "time" for the monitor to be queued, a background job is queued to run that monitor. At the time
    of queueing an entry is created in this file holding (among other values) the internal entry number of the monitor entry in file 776.1. The IEN is stored in the Monitor field (#3), and this M cross-reference holds the IEN
    of the monitor.
    Note: The Monitor field does not point to the monitor, strictly speaking,
    because this field is a free-text field. However, since it holds
    the IEN, it is a "functional pointer" to the monitor file.
    (The field was created this way to enable monitors to be deleted
    at will without worry about dangling pointers.)
4 STATUS-RUNTIME 0;4 SET
  • 'E' FOR ERROR;
  • 'F' FOR FINISHED;
  • 'Q' FOR QUEUED;
  • 'R' FOR RUNNING;

  • LAST EDITED:  MAY 18, 2003
  • DESCRIPTION:  
    This field holds the run-time status of the background job.
5 STATUS-APPLICATION 0;5 FREE TEXT

  • INPUT TRANSFORM:  K:$L(X)>10!($L(X)<1) X
  • LAST EDITED:  MAY 18, 2003
  • HELP-PROMPT:  Answer must be 1-10 characters in length.
  • DESCRIPTION:  
    This field holds the status provided by the application. Entry of this field is optional.
6 TIMESTAMP 0;6 DATE

  • INPUT TRANSFORM:  S %DT="ESTXR" D ^%DT S X=Y K:Y<1 X
  • LAST EDITED:  MAY 18, 2003
  • DESCRIPTION:  
    Periodically, during the running of the job, this field is updated with the time "now", which is stored in this field.
7 MAILMAN PTR 0;7 NUMBER

  • INPUT TRANSFORM:  K:+X'=X!(X>999999999999)!(X<1)!(X?.E1"."1N.N) X
  • LAST EDITED:  JUL 14, 2003
  • HELP-PROMPT:  Type a Number between 1 and 999999999999, 0 Decimal Digits
  • DESCRIPTION:  
    When the job finishes, if a notification Mailman message is sent, it's internal entry number if stored in this field.
8 TASK NUMBER 0;8 NUMBER

  • INPUT TRANSFORM:  K:+X'=X!(X>999999999999)!(X<1)!(X?.E1"."1N.N) X
  • LAST EDITED:  MAY 23, 2003
  • HELP-PROMPT:  Type a Number between 1 and 999999999999, 0 Decimal Digits
  • DESCRIPTION:  
    This field holds the task number for the background job.
9 MASTER JOB PTR 0;9 POINTER TO HL7 MONITOR MASTER JOB FILE (#776.2) HL7 MONITOR MASTER JOB(#776.2)

  • LAST EDITED:  MAY 23, 2003
  • DESCRIPTION:  The master job checks all monitors, and where appropriate queues background jobs for each monitor. These background jobs are linked to this file, and to entries in this file. This field holds the master job internal
    entry number in the HL7 Monitor Master Job file (#776.2).
10 QUEUE TIME 0;10 DATE

  • INPUT TRANSFORM:  S %DT="ESTXR" D ^%DT S X=Y K:Y<1 X
  • LAST EDITED:  JUN 10, 2003
  • DESCRIPTION:  
    Normally, a background monitor job is queued to run now. However, at times a monitor job is queued to a future time. When this occurs, the future queue time is stored in this field.
50 RUN DIARY 50;0 WORD-PROCESSING #776.001

  • DESCRIPTION:  
    Text is placed in this word processing field using the RUNDIARY^HLEVAPI API. The contents of this field is under complete control by the using application.
  • LAST EDITED:  MAY 18, 2003
51 MESSAGE TEXT 51;0 WORD-PROCESSING #776.002

  • LAST EDITED:  MAY 29, 2003
  • DESCRIPTION:  
    Text is placed in this word processing field using the MSGTEXT^HLEVAPI API. The contents of this field is under complete control by the using application.
  • LAST EDITED:  MAY 29, 2003
52 VARIABLE VALUE 52;0 Multiple #776.003 776.003

  • DESCRIPTION:  
    This field holds the variable names and values declared by the calling application.

Found Entries, Total: 140

START TIME: 2024-11-06 18:07:45    START TIME: 2024-11-06 18:07:45    START TIME: 2024-11-06 20:07:48    START TIME: 2024-11-06 20:07:48    START TIME: 2024-11-06 20:07:48    START TIME: 2024-11-06 20:07:48    START TIME: 2024-11-06 22:07:50    START TIME: 2024-11-06 22:07:50    
START TIME: 2024-11-07 00:07:53    START TIME: 2024-11-07 00:07:53    START TIME: 2024-11-07 00:07:53    START TIME: 2024-11-07 00:07:53    START TIME: 2024-11-07 00:07:53    START TIME: 2024-11-07 02:07:56    START TIME: 2024-11-07 02:07:56    START TIME: 2024-11-07 04:07:59    
START TIME: 2024-11-07 04:07:59    START TIME: 2024-11-07 04:07:59    START TIME: 2024-11-07 04:07:59    START TIME: 2024-11-07 06:08:01    START TIME: 2024-11-07 06:08:01    START TIME: 2024-11-07 08:08:04    START TIME: 2024-11-07 08:08:04    START TIME: 2024-11-07 08:08:04    
START TIME: 2024-11-07 10:08:07    START TIME: 2024-11-07 10:08:07    START TIME: 2024-11-07 12:08:10    START TIME: 2024-11-07 12:08:10    START TIME: 2024-11-07 12:08:10    START TIME: 2024-11-07 12:08:10    START TIME: 2024-11-07 14:08:12    START TIME: 2024-11-07 14:08:12    
START TIME: 2024-11-07 16:08:15    START TIME: 2024-11-07 16:08:15    START TIME: 2024-11-07 16:08:15    START TIME: 2024-11-07 18:08:17    START TIME: 2024-11-07 18:08:17    START TIME: 2024-11-07 20:08:20    START TIME: 2024-11-07 20:08:20    START TIME: 2024-11-07 20:08:20    
START TIME: 2024-11-07 20:08:20    START TIME: 2024-11-07 22:08:23    START TIME: 2024-11-07 22:08:23    START TIME: 2024-11-08 00:08:26    START TIME: 2024-11-08 00:08:26    START TIME: 2024-11-08 00:08:26    START TIME: 2024-11-08 00:08:26    START TIME: 2024-11-08 00:08:26    
START TIME: 2024-11-08 02:08:29    START TIME: 2024-11-08 02:08:29    START TIME: 2024-11-08 04:08:32    START TIME: 2024-11-08 04:08:32    START TIME: 2024-11-08 04:08:32    START TIME: 2024-11-08 04:08:32    START TIME: 2024-11-08 06:08:34    START TIME: 2024-11-08 06:08:34    
START TIME: 2024-11-08 08:08:37    START TIME: 2024-11-08 08:08:37    START TIME: 2024-11-08 08:08:37    START TIME: 2024-11-08 10:08:40    START TIME: 2024-11-08 10:08:40    START TIME: 2024-11-08 12:08:43    START TIME: 2024-11-08 12:08:43    START TIME: 2024-11-08 12:08:43    
START TIME: 2024-11-08 12:08:43    START TIME: 2024-11-08 14:08:46    START TIME: 2024-11-08 14:08:46    START TIME: 2024-11-08 16:08:49    START TIME: 2024-11-08 16:08:49    START TIME: 2024-11-08 16:08:49    START TIME: 2024-11-08 18:08:51    START TIME: 2024-11-08 18:08:51    
START TIME: 2024-11-08 20:08:54    START TIME: 2024-11-08 20:08:54    START TIME: 2024-11-08 20:08:54    START TIME: 2024-11-08 20:08:54    START TIME: 2024-11-08 22:08:56    START TIME: 2024-11-08 22:08:56    START TIME: 2024-11-09 00:08:58    START TIME: 2024-11-09 00:08:58    
START TIME: 2024-11-09 00:08:58    START TIME: 2024-11-09 00:08:58    START TIME: 2024-11-09 00:08:58    START TIME: 2024-11-09 02:09:01    START TIME: 2024-11-09 02:09:01    START TIME: 2024-11-09 04:09:03    START TIME: 2024-11-09 04:09:03    START TIME: 2024-11-09 04:09:03    
START TIME: 2024-11-09 04:09:03    START TIME: 2024-11-09 06:09:05    START TIME: 2024-11-09 06:09:05    START TIME: 2024-11-09 08:09:08    START TIME: 2024-11-09 08:09:08    START TIME: 2024-11-09 08:09:08    START TIME: 2024-11-09 10:09:11    START TIME: 2024-11-09 10:09:11    
START TIME: 2024-11-09 12:09:14    START TIME: 2024-11-09 12:09:14    START TIME: 2024-11-09 12:09:14    START TIME: 2024-11-09 12:09:14    START TIME: 2024-11-09 14:09:16    START TIME: 2024-11-09 14:09:16    START TIME: 2024-11-09 16:09:19    START TIME: 2024-11-09 16:09:19    
START TIME: 2024-11-09 16:09:19    START TIME: 2024-11-09 18:09:21    START TIME: 2024-11-09 18:09:21    START TIME: 2024-11-09 20:09:24    START TIME: 2024-11-09 20:09:24    START TIME: 2024-11-09 20:09:24    START TIME: 2024-11-09 20:09:24    START TIME: 2024-11-09 22:09:27    
START TIME: 2024-11-09 22:09:27    START TIME: 2024-11-10 00:09:29    START TIME: 2024-11-10 00:09:29    START TIME: 2024-11-10 00:09:29    START TIME: 2024-11-10 00:09:29    START TIME: 2024-11-10 00:09:29    START TIME: 2024-11-10 02:09:32    START TIME: 2024-11-10 02:09:32    
START TIME: 2024-11-10 04:09:34    START TIME: 2024-11-10 04:09:34    START TIME: 2024-11-10 04:09:34    START TIME: 2024-11-10 04:09:34    START TIME: 2024-11-10 06:09:37    START TIME: 2024-11-10 06:09:37    START TIME: 2024-11-10 08:09:40    START TIME: 2024-11-10 08:09:40    
START TIME: 2024-11-10 08:09:40    START TIME: 2024-11-10 10:09:42    START TIME: 2024-11-10 10:09:42    START TIME: 2024-11-10 12:09:44    START TIME: 2024-11-10 12:09:44    START TIME: 2024-11-10 12:09:44    START TIME: 2024-11-10 12:09:44    START TIME: 2024-11-10 14:09:47    
START TIME: 2024-11-10 14:09:47    START TIME: 2024-11-10 16:09:50    START TIME: 2024-11-10 16:09:50    START TIME: 2024-11-10 16:09:50    

External References

Name Field # of Occurrence
^%DT .01+1, 2+1, 6+1, 10+1

Global Variables Directly Accessed

Name Line Occurrences  (* Changed,  ! Killed)
^HLEV(776 - [#776] .01(XREF 1S), .01(XREF 1K), 3(XREF 1S), 3(XREF 1K)

Local Variables

Legend:

>> Not killed explicitly
* Changed
! Killed
~ Newed

Name Field # of Occurrence
>> %DT .01+1*, 2+1*, 6+1*, 10+1*
>> DA .01(XREF 1S), .01(XREF 1K), 3(XREF 1S), 3(XREF 1K)
X .01+1*!, .01(XREF 1S), .01(XREF 1K), 2+1*!, 3(XREF 1S), 3(XREF 1K), 5+1!, 6+1*!, 7+1!, 8+1!
, 10+1*!
>> Y .01+1, 2+1, 6+1, 10+1
Info |  Desc |  Directly Accessed By Routines |  Accessed By FileMan Db Calls |  Pointer To FileMan Files |  Fields |  Found Entries |  External References |  Global Variables Directly Accessed |  Local Variables  | All